Frequently Asked Questions about Mill Pond

How much are Studio apartments in Mill Pond?

There are currently 23 Studio Apartments in Mill Pond with rent ranges from $879 to $1,192 with an average price of $966.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Mill Pond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Mill Pond ranges from $800 to $2,035 with an average monthly rent of $1,350.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Mill Pond c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Mill Pond range from $745 to $2,595.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,499.

How expensive are Mill Pond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 36 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Mill Pond on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$669 to $11,088 - averaging $1,527 for the location.
